Amongst No. 1 was created in improvisation and developed
over many months of re-performance. A work designed to hold
space, it layers short phrases with the use of a loop pedal or
software. The goal of this work is to create an immersive world
in which the audience sits amongst sound, absorbing it, breathing
it, and sinking entirely into it.
A reference recording of this work can be found on Blankendaal's
EP Alongside, Amongst, Against (2020).
In notating this work it is worth mentioning its history and its
purpose. Amongst No. 1 is responsive, not prescriptive.
The notes on the page are a guide. It is encouraged that the
performer takes liberty with time, repeats, dynamics, even where
certain phrases are placed in the work. If the performer is
comfortable doing so they are welcome to use the material to
improvise their own phrases.
Amongst No.1 has taken anywhere between 12-25 minutes to
perform.
